Transaction 95744f1c6c588ca538f9197c1f84459d380deb77434573bea57fac59b71b203f
2 Input
2 Outputs
- 95744f1c6c588ca538f9197c1f84459d380deb77434573bea57fac59b71b203f:0
- 95744f1c6c588ca538f9197c1f84459d380deb77434573bea57fac59b71b203f:1
value 50314
address 1HAtgZkyuf7rKPWHVMjYjFoC6vYJpAssfk
value 8851144
address 3JXcmWZSPL1KDWFcvvmEd45TfHH4Q9X8kZ